Linguistic And Phonetic Characteristics

Hard And Soft Sounds

The cool letter C adapts between a hard /k/ as in cat and a soft /s/ as in city. Context, surrounding vowels, and language rules determine which sound emerges in speech.

Silent And Combined Forms

In some words, the cool letter C becomes silent to preserve etymology or pronunciation. It also teams with H to create the ch digraph, adding another layer to its phonetic behavior.
